Listing material

Listed by Ray White Port Adelaide

Designed for Easy Living with Quality and Comfort

This well-designed home delivers modern comfort, space and effortless living across two levels. Featuring light-filled open plan living, quality finishes throughout and multiple living zones, it is perfectly suited to families or professionals seeking low-maintenance convenience. With a fully equipped kitchen, seamless indoor-outdoor entertaining and a functional layout including a master suite and additional retreat area, the property offers both style and practicality in equal measure.

Property Highlights:

• Double car garage with internal access, backyard entry and additional driveway parking

• Light-filled open plan living and dining area with seamless flow to the outdoor alfresco

• Contemporary kitchen featuring a butler's pantry, stainless steel appliances, dishwasher, gas cooking and stone benchtops

• Spacious laundry with external access plus additional third toilet/powder room downstairs

• Convenient understairs storage

• Upstairs accommodation includes three bedrooms, two with built-in robes and a master suite with walk-in robe and private ensuite

• Additional upstairs living/retreat area with built-in linen storage

• Main bathroom complete with bathtub

• Tiled flooring throughout main living areas with carpet to bedrooms

• Ducted reverse cycle air-conditioning throughout

• Outdoor alfresco entertaining area with built-in kitchen including built in Weber-Q Gas BBQ, sink, benchtop and storage drawers plus ceiling fan

• Outdoor heater installed in the alfresco area, perfect for year-round entertaining

• Underground irrigation system throughout for easy and efficient garden maintenance

• Low-maintenance backyard designed for easy living

• Side service yard/courtyard for added practicality

• Plantation shutters fitted throughout the lower level for a timeless, stylish finish

• Double blockout and privacy blinds installed upstairs for enhanced comfort and light control

Location Highlights:

• Close to the CBD - approx. 10-20 minutes' drive into Adelaide city centre depending on traffic

• Retail convenience nearby - easy access to Westfield West Lakes, Arndale Shopping Centre and local Findon shopping strips

• Beach lifestyle close by - short drive to Grange, Henley Beach and surrounding coastline

• Education options - home to schools like Findon High School and close to Nazareth Catholic College and other reputable schools

• Health services nearby - Queen Elizabeth Hospital is only a few minutes away

• Strong road connections - serviced by Grange Road, Findon Road and Crittenden Road linking easily to CBD and coastal suburbs

• Public transport access - regular Adelaide Metro bus routes connecting to the city and surrounding suburbs

• Parks & recreation - local reserves, sports facilities, and community spaces including Findon Oval and nearby green corridors
